Alina is supported and quality-monitored to international standards by three trusted organizations: TVM Capital Healthcare, The Fred Hollows Foundation (FHF), and Japan's leading pharmaceutical group, Rohto.

TVM Capital Healthcare is a specialized growth and expansion capital firm based in Dubai and Singapore, focusing on innovative, tech-enabled healthcare companies in MENA and Southeast Asia. TVM acts as strategic partners by investing equity and working with management teams to build sector leaders, especially in single-specialty clinics and localized manufacturing of pharmaceuticals, medical devices, and diagnostics. In January 2024, TVM acquired majority ownership of Alina Vision.

The Fred Hollows Foundation has over 30 years of experience in ending avoidable blindness, restoring sight to more than 2.5 million people across 25+ countries. It partners locally and invests in innovative eye care models, focusing on workforce training to deliver sustainable, high-quality services in marginalized communities.

ROHTO has been distributing over-the-counter eye drops for more than 100 years and its range of products is distributed in more than 110 countries. In recent years the company broadened its focus to include cosmetics, food and agriculture, as well as sustainable systems that have a positive impact on society.
